What made Edward a good king?

Intelligent and impatient, Edward proved to be a highly effective king. The reign of his father, Henry III, was marked by internal instability and military failure. Upon succeeding to the throne on 1272 Edward did much to rectify these issues.

Was Edward Ia bad king?

Although he has been called ‘the English Justinian’ because of his legal codes, Edward was first and foremost a military man, one of the great generals of the medieval world. Edward was born in June 1239, the son of King Henry III. Weak and indecisive, Henry was not a bad man–just a bad king.

Why was Edward called Longshanks?

Edward I, who became known as Longshanks due to his wars with the Scots and his height, was one of the greatest Plantagenet kings. He was born on 17 June 1239 at Westminster Palace – the first child of Henry III and Eleanor of Provence.

How old is Edward the first King of England?

13th and 14th-century King of England and Duke of Aquitaine. Edward I (17/18 June 1239 – 7 July 1307), also known as Edward Longshanks and the Hammer of the Scots (Latin: Malleus Scotorum), was King of England from 1272 to 1307. Before his accession to the throne, he was commonly referred to as The Lord Edward.

What was King Edward I’s nickname before he became king?

Before his accession to the throne, he was commonly referred to as The Lord Edward. The first son of Henry III, Edward was involved early in the political intrigues of his father’s reign, which included an outright rebellion by the English barons.

What happened to King Edward I when he died?

When the King died in 1307, he left to his son Edward II an ongoing war with Scotland and many financial and political problems. Edward I was a tall man for his era, at 6 ft 2 in (1.88 m), hence the nickname “Longshanks”.
